TASTE INTENSITY AS A FUNCTION OF STIMULUS CONCENTRATION AND SOLVENT VISCOSITY

Summary

Increased viscosity from sodium carboxymethylcellulose generally reduces taste intensity for glucose, citric acid, sodium chloride, and quinine sulfate. This relationship can be described by a power function, indicating viscosity impacts flavor perception.
